Hi, my 05 C3 petrol manual has developed an issue where the idle speed is erratic.
This has now lead to a couple of occasions where the engine management light has come on, on the dash, and the car is running "rumpy" due to a misfire.
The first time it did it the car was running fine, but the second and now third the car is clearly misfiring.
I have an OBD2 reader and the codes it found are
0204 Injector Cylinder Open Cylinder 4
1336 Crank / Cam Sensor Range / Performance
0300 Randon/Cylinder Misfire
Clearly there seems to be an issue, but anyone got any suggestions as to what to do first?
I am assuming the 1336 cam eon because of the misfire.
I am thinking of taking the injector unit off and cleaning all connections, at the same time changing the spark plugs.

If it's a 1.1 or 1.4 8v engine then water is leaking in throught the washer jet hole in the bonnet & has got into injector number 4 ( the one nearest the timing belt end on citroens). If you unplug the injector you will see traces of corrosion at the base of the injector pins.
You will need to replace the injector & seal the washer jets. Remove the injectors & have a look to confirm.

Yes the one on the left if your looking under the bonnet.paulhelliker wrote: So the injector in question is on the left as you look at the engine isn't it?
I looked at the electrical plugs on that one yesterday but could not see any corrosion. Perhaps its just on the injector.....
You are unlikely to see any corrosion on the plug itself but if you look in at the base of the pins of the injector you will likely see a build up of white corrosion. You wont be able to see it with the injector still fitted to the car unless you use a small mirror & torch.
